While designed for Inkscape, Ink/Stitch is an open-source embroidery digitizing extension. You can create your vector art in Illustrator, export it as an SVG, and then use Ink/Stitch to convert it to embroidery files for free.
In standard graphic design, stacking shapes on top of each other is common. In embroidery, stacking shapes means stacking thousands of stitches, resulting in a dense, hard knot of thread that can break needles or ruin fabric. Use Illustrator’s or Merge tools to create a flat, single-layer mosaic design where shapes butt up against each other rather than overlapping.
